Subject: Cron drift cut-over complete

Team — the cut-over of Tickwharf's scheduler off the legacy cron host finished Tuesday night. Root cause of the drift was the old box free-running on an unsynced clock, skewing job starts by up to four minutes daily. All jobs now run under the new coordinator with NTP enforced. No missed executions since the switch. For the sync, the coordinator's current settings are below.

deployment values, kaduf-tadup:
OLIWYN_HOST=oliwyn.lumiclabs.internal
OLIWYN_PORT=3306

Vendor note: the occupancy feed for the Harrowgate Deck garages is supplied by Stallwick Mobility under a quarterly SLA. Poll it no more often than every 30 seconds, and log any gap longer than five minutes, as gaps affect our credit claims. For feed disputes or schema changes, contact the vendor liaison at the address below.

escalation mailbox, tadug-bagag: gileth@nelvroforge.corp

Leadership Review Briefing — Ostrell Term Sheet. Branch managers should be aware that the proposed partnership with Ostrell Supply Co. has reached term-sheet stage. Key points: three-year supply commitment, shared marketing fund, and preferential pricing for branches in the Calverden region. Outstanding issues are termination rights and stock liability. A decision is expected at the next leadership review. The commercial reasoning is set out confidentially below.

confidential, yagaf-kaguf: The eastern region missed its Kasok quota by 57.3 percent last quarter. Rusielek Works plans to raise the Kelix list price by 37.6 percent in February. The pricing group signed off on a budget of $308.5 million for Project Quenwyn. The renewal with Norwynax Foods closes at $199.4 million a year, 2.4 percent above the last contract.

# Pagination config — Lanternfish Public API
#
# Welcome aboard. All list endpoints are cursor-paginated; offset params
# were removed in v3. PAGE_SIZE_DEFAULT=25 and PAGE_SIZE_MAX=100 are hard
# caps enforced at the gateway, not per-route. Cursors are opaque — never
# parse them client-side or in tests. Raising PAGE_SIZE_MAX needs a perf
# review first. Cursors are signed before leaving the service, and the
# signing secret is set on the line directly below.

vault entry, yagef-bahop: COURIER_KEY29=5cc62eb51255862256337c33c5be9